Former Nasarawa health commissioner Abimiku is dead

Dr Bawa Ahmed Abimiku, the former Commissioner of Health in Nasarawa State, is dead.

A family source, who confirmed the news, revealed that Abimiku, who also held the traditional title of Durbin Eggon, succumbed to a prolonged illness in the early hours of Tuesday, December 19, at the Federal Medical Centre in Keffi.

He played a crucial role in the health sector, serving as both Commissioner and Member of the State Executive Council, SEC, during the administration of the late Alhaji (Dr) Aliyu Akwe Doma.

Abimiku’s burial ceremony is scheduled to take place at the Abuja Central Mosque, FCT, at 2:00 pm according to Islamic tradition.
